Output f3586b6bea6abfdf30d5b48340aca55d5ab266725317e6e1e39154bcfcd8a4e1:0

value
38975778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9fccb63777e9e02525151a17e51c615cfcbb5bc OP_EQUAL
address
3P2ECi5dQuq1rBCKTYoMZ9GVfJkowa5dK8
transaction
f3586b6bea6abfdf30d5b48340aca55d5ab266725317e6e1e39154bcfcd8a4e1
spent
true